During the height of the healthcare reform (oxymoron) debate a few short years ago, we who knew better told everyone that the so-called public option, a.k.a. Medicare for all who want it, would never be proposed by Obama and his party. Why? Well, look at the numbers: In the 2008 presidential campaign, McCain received over $ 7 million in donations from the health care industry (including insurance companies). Barack Obama received . . . over $ 21 million! What is now referred to as Obamacare is a gold ribbon for the private insurers.
